Reset the Pop-up Guard counter
The Pop-up Guard button on the
MSN Toolbar
shows the number of pop-up windows that have been blocked since the MSN Toolbar
was installed or since it was last reset.
For example, the Pop-up Guard button may read Pop-ups Blocked (64).
This number appears on the button only when the Pop-up Guard is turned on.
To reset the counter:
- Click the
to
the right of the Pop-up Guard menu.
- Click Reset Pop-up Counter.
The Pop-up Guard button should display Pop-ups Blocked (0).
Notes
- Once the number of blocked pop-ups reaches 1,000, the counter will automatically reset.
For example, when the Pop-up Guard button reads Pop-ups Blocked (999),
after the next blocked pop-up the button will read Pop-ups Blocked (1).
- Blocked pop-up windows do not take up memory or disk space on your computer, because they are not stored on your computer.
